Can You Really Leave Anonymous Google Reviews? The Truth
So, you're wondering if you can genuinely post secret Google feedback? The fact is, it's a bit nuanced than a simple "yes" or "no." While Google doesn't require you to use your actual name when posting a review, they do track some information. You’ll appear to the business as a Google profile, which might display a generic name like “Google User” or a profile picture, even if you don’t created one. Essentially, you’re not fully invisible. They maintain records for safety purposes and to prevent abuse. Here's a short rundown:
- Profile Required: You generally need a Google account to leave a review.
- Limited Anonymity: While your moniker might be obscured, your activity isn’t completely hidden .
- Review Guidelines: All reviews, anonymous or not, are subject to Google’s content policy .
- Verification: Google sometimes verify reviews to confirm authenticity.
Ultimately, while you can maintain a level of discretion , complete anonymity isn't assured when providing Google ratings.
